Herbalife Q4 EPS Misses by 5.3% and Revenue Trails by 14.5%

HLFHLF

Herbalife Ltd reported Q4 adjusted EPS of $0.45 against $0.48 estimates, marking a 5.3% earnings shortfall, and posted $1.28B in revenue, trailing forecasts by 14.5%. The stock has climbed 23.7% year-to-date even as consensus EPS outlook for next quarter stands at $0.70 on $1.3B in revenue.

1. Q4 Earnings and Revenue Miss

Herbalife reported adjusted Q4 EPS of $0.45, 5.26% below consensus of $0.48, and delivered $1.28B in revenue, missing forecasts by 14.5% despite a 5.8% year-over-year sales increase from $1.21B.

2. Year-to-Date Stock Performance

Shares of Herbalife have gained 23.7% since the start of the year, outperforming the S&P 500’s flat return, reflecting sustained investor interest despite the quarterly miss.

3. Outlook and Consensus Estimates

Analysts project next quarter EPS of $0.70 on $1.3B in revenue and full-year EPS of $2.51 on $5.4B in revenue; mixed estimate revisions have resulted in a hold rating for the stock.
